  • Benefits & HR Administrator

    Robert Half Office Team (San Diego, CA)



    Apply Now

    Description

    Our client is seeking a knowledgeable and detail-oriented Benefits & HR Administrator to oversee the administration of employee benefits programs and provide general Human Resources support. This vital position ensures that our employees receive accurate information about their benefits, helps maintain compliance with employment laws, and contributes to creating a supportive workplace environment. If you’re an organized professional who’s passionate about HR and benefits management, we’d love to hear from you!

    Key Responsibilities

    + Administer and communicate employee benefits programs, including health insurance, retirement plans, life insurance, and wellness initiatives.

    + Assist employees with benefit enrollment, changes, and questions, ensuring a positive employee experience.

    + Manage benefit-related data in the HRIS and track key deadlines (e.g., open enrollment periods or dependent audits).

    + Collaborate with benefits vendors to resolve employee claims or technical issues.

    + Partner with payroll teams to ensure timely and accurate benefit deductions.

    + Coordinate with HR and Finance to address discrepancies in payroll data related to benefits.

    + Maintain compliance with employment regulations, including ACA, COBRA, FMLA, and HIPAA.

    + Ensure proper documentation for workers’ compensation claims, leave of absence cases, and other compliance-related topics.

    + Assist the HR team with onboarding tasks, including preparing materials and presenting benefits information to new hires.

    + Maintain employee files, ensuring confidentiality and compliance with company policies and regulations.

    + Provide general HR support by responding to employee inquiries and escalating issues as needed.

    + Generate regular reports on benefits utilization, employee participation rates, and associated costs.

    + Use HR analytics to offer actionable insights to the HR manager and leadership team.

    Requirements

    + 2+ years of experience in benefits management, HR administration, or a related role.

    +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or a related field preferred.

    + Familiarity with HRIS platforms (e.g., Workday, ADP, or SAP) and pro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Excel, Word, Outlook).

    + In-depth knowledge of benefits processes and regulations, including compliance with COBRA, ACA, HIPAA, and other laws.

    + High attention to detail; excellent organizational, time-management, and problem-solving skills; and strong interpersonal abilities for employee interaction.

    + CEBS (Certified Employee Benefits Specialist), PHR (Professional in Human Resources), or SHRM-CP (SHRM Certified Professional).
